Review of Friends with Kids (2012) by Char M — 15 Aug 2012
Just so consistently funny and well written, cast and acted that you can't help but love it. The more I see indie films, the more I realize why movie loves rate them so highly. There's something for everyone to relate to in this one.
It certainly made me think of the (what if?) Possibilies in my mind. The cast played so naturally off of each other you could barely see the acting. First time seeing Megan Fox play out of her element and I think she held her own quite well.
Can't recommend this one enough, whether you're in a committed relationship, have a family of your own, or even if you're single; this one really makes you think about how life can happen while you're making other plans, as they say.
